"""An unusual synthesis of the Naqshbandi teaching written in a clear language and a very didactic approach, Amin 'Ala al-Din al-Naqshbandi's book is a worthwhile exposition of Sufism written by a prominent shaykh of a famous Sufi family in the Kurdish area of Iraq."" --Thierry Zarcone, Centre National de la Recherche Scientifique ""It is much to be welcomed that this concise introduction to Sufism, as understood by the Khalidi branch of the Naqshbandi order, is now available. . . . Particularly useful are the definitions of the technical terms of Sufism. Recommended as an antidote to the pseudo-Sufi literature now proliferating on the market."" --Hamid Algar, University of California"

Author Information

Shaikh Amin 'Ala ad-Din an-Naqshbandi was the paramount Naqshbandi shaykh in Kurdistan and great-grandson of Mawlana Khalid, the founder-figure of the Khalidi-Naqshbandi Sufi lineage. Dr. Muhammad Sharif Ahmad was a professor at Baghdad University, a member of Iraq's scientific committee, and a deputy minister. Muhtar Holland was a well-known translator of Sufi books, including Rashahat-i ayn al-hayat.
